Next, Prof. Dr. Nguyen Van Khanh met and worked with Prof. Lam Tu Linh (Deputy Minister of Education of Taiwan) and Prof. Chau Hanh Nhat (Rector of Taiwan University of Political Science). The content of the meeting was to discuss the plan to organize the Vietnam - Taiwan Education Forum scheduled to take place in March 2015 in Hanoi. Here, Prof. Nguyen Van Khanh also proposed a number of specific cooperation programs between the University of Social Sciences and Humanities and Taiwanese universities such as: organizing scientific seminars, exchanging lecturers and undergraduate and graduate students in the coming years.

The working trip to Taiwan by the Rector achieved good results when the proposals of the delegation of the University of Social Sciences and Humanities received support from the Ministry of Education of Taiwan and partner universities. Both sides agreed to further promote exchange and cooperation activities in the coming time.
